1143 AM CDT Sat Jun 29 2024

...FLOOD WARNING REMAINS IN EFFECT UNTIL FURTHER NOTICE...

* WHAT...Minor flooding is occurring and moderate flooding is
  forecast.

* WHERE...Mississippi River at Bellevue LD12.

* WHEN...Until further notice.

* IMPACTS...At 19.2 feet, Basement flooding occurs in homes and
  businesses with seepage into a few yards in Savanna. Water seeps
  into yards on Pearl and Broad Streets in Sabula.

* ADDITIONAL DETAILS...
  - At 11:00 AM CDT Saturday the stage was 17.3 feet.
  - Forecast...The river is expected to rise to 19.3 feet early
    Friday morning. Additional rises are possible thereafter.
  - Flood stage is 17.0 feet.

1143 AM CDT Sat Jun 29 2024

...FLOOD WARNING REMAINS IN EFFECT UNTIL FURTHER NOTICE...

* WHAT...Moderate flooding is occurring and major flooding is
  forecast.

* WHERE...Mississippi River at Dubuque.

* WHEN...Until further notice.

* IMPACTS...At 21.5 feet, Water affects several homes in the
  Frentress Lake area.

* ADDITIONAL DETAILS...
  - At 10:30 AM CDT Saturday the stage was 19.6 feet.
  - Forecast...The river is expected to rise to 21.5 feet
    Thursday evening. Additional rises are possible thereafter.
  - Flood stage is 17.0 feet.
